Instructions:
- Park vehicle on level ground and ensure T-tops are closed and supported per vehicle manual.
- Carefully remove the old weatherstrip: use a plastic trim tool to pry out any retainers and peel the old seal away from the channel.
- Thoroughly clean the flange and channel where the seal seats using isopropyl alcohol or a mild cleaner; remove old adhesive and debris so the surface is dry and smooth.
- Test-fit the new seal along the T-top flange to confirm orientation and fit; trim excess if necessary, following the original seal length.
- If adhesive is recommended, apply a thin, even bead of weatherstrip adhesive to the flange or the new seal per adhesive instructions. Allow tack time if specified.
- Starting at one end, press the new seal firmly into the channel, working along the length and ensuring the bulb and lip engage the mating surfaces evenly. Use masking tape temporarily to hold sections if needed while adhesive cures.
- Close the T-top gently and check for even compression and gaps. Make small adjustments by opening and pressing the seal into place where needed.
- Allow adhesive to fully cure before driving. Recheck after a short test drive for proper sealing and make final adjustments if necessary.
